Q.  What is fondant?

A. Fondant is a type of sugar dough that is rolled out like pie dough and draped over our buttercream-iced cake and creates a porcelain-smooth finish. Fondant cakes can be crimped on, painted on and piped on with icing and can also be tinted any color. Fondant also keeps the cake moist. Fondant has a sweet taste; some people describe it as tasting like marshmallows. Not all our cakes are covered with fondant, however it is available for an additional fee.

Q.  What are gum paste flowers and how are they made?

A. Gum paste is a type of sugar dough that is rolled very thinly and cut out with special cutters. Each flower petal is then shaped and formed by hand until the desired flower is completed. The flowers are then left to dry for a few days and finished with color dusting. We hand make all of our gumpaste flowers.

Q.   How long does it take to make gumpaste flowers?

A. Gum paste flowers can take as long as a few weeks to a few months to complete depending on the type and amount of sugar flowers needed.

Q.  Can we use fresh flowers on the cake?

A. A cautious yes. Provided that cut stems are not stuck into the cake or that greens that shed their foliage are not used at all, there are safe ways of using fresh flowers on cakes. Remember that the cake will be eaten so cake decorators need to be cautious of the risk of contamination possible from flowers. Consider that flowers are sprayed with pesticides and stored in water containing preservatives. Some flowers and foliage are also toxic and should never be used on food. That said, there are ways for flowers to be used safely so do ask. **IMPORTANT NOTE** Plumeria Flowers are Poisonous and can not be used with food

Q.  How long can your cakes sit out at a reception site?

A. If your reception is in a hotel where the room is air-conditioned, or a shaded outdoor reception location, the cake can sit out from the time the reception starts until is it time for the cake cutting ceremony.

Although our cakes do keep well in hot weather, the cake should NEVER be left in direct sunlight. Please allow an additional hour for Fondant cakes to allow for evaporation of condensation on the fondant prior to serving.

Q.  How much cake do I need?

A. The following is intended as a guideline and is based on several factors being taken into consideration. If the cake is the primary dessert or the only sweet, there should be a piece for each guest. Portions for primary dessert may be larger than portions for secondary sweet. If the cake is a secondary sweet because there is additional dessert with the meal, and the cake is offered later, then cater for 50% to 70% of your number of guests. If the cake is being added to a full sweet table (often containing a variety of other cakes) then only one cake is needed. Usually only the bottom tier will be cut into by the bride and groom. Other layers may be fake or if you prefer to have all real cake, they may be allocated to the parents who may be entertaining the next day and would probably enjoy the cake more at that time.

The top tier of the wedding cake is usually not counted in as most couples save it for their first anniversary
